To Our Shareholders, Customers, and Friends:

The final quarter of 2007 produced total consolidated earnings of $3,048,000, an increase of 2.1% over the $2,984,000 reported for the same period in 2006. Primary earnings per share for the quarter were $.47 compared to $.46 for the fourth quarter last year. Net income for the full year ending December 31, 2007 was $12,558,000, an increase of 8% over the $11,632,000 earned during 2006. Primary earnings per share grew 4.3% from $1.87 during 2006 to $1.95 in 2007.

Total assets for the Company grew 9.4% during 2007 to $884,979,000 while loans increased 13.4% to $701,964,000. Deposits grew at a rate of 1.2% to $646,356,000. Total equity at the end of 2007 stood at $96,124,000, an increase of 7.5% over the amount recorded on December 31, 2006. Return on Average Assets, Return on Average Equity, and Return on Average Tangible Equity for the year 2007 were 1.50%, 13.64%, and 18.02%, respectively.

Dividends per share for the year amounted to $.82, an increase of 10.4% over the $.7428 paid for the year 2006. Based on the continued strong performance of the company, the Board of Directors approved a 2008 first quarter cash dividend of $.21 which is an increase of 5.0% over the dividend of $.20 paid for the same period in 2007. Per share amounts have been restated to reflect the 5% stock dividend declared in May 2007.

The problems associated with the subprime lending crisis continue to plague the financial industry. However, it is important to point out that this national issue was not caused by community banks like Orrstown. The simple fact is that if home buyers had obtained their mortgage through insured depository institutions instead of mortgage brokers and other service vendors, most people would not be facing the problems that so many are encountering today. Orrstown has not made subprime loans in the past and certainly does not intend to in the future.

We expect the current downward trend in the economy to continue during 2008 which will create earnings pressure on most financial institutions. However, we remain confident of our success and will do everything we can to maintain our position as one of the best performing financial institutions in the country.
